Differences

Reasons to consider the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 860M

  • Videocard is newer: launch date 3 year(s) 6 month(s) later
  • 2.2x more texture fill rate: 43.4 GTexel / s vs 19.7 billion / sec
  • 2.2x more pipelines: 640 vs 288
  • 2.3x better floating-point performance: 1,389 gflops vs 616.3 gflops
  • A newer manufacturing process allows for a more powerful, yet cooler running videocard: 28 nm vs 40 nm
  • Around 33% higher maximum memory size: 2 GB vs 1536 MB
  • Around 55% better performance in PassMark - G3D Mark: 3026 vs 1953
  • 5x better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Manhattan (Frames): 3684 vs 732
  • 3x better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- T-Rex (Frames): 3340 vs 1112
  • 5x better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Manhattan (Fps): 3684 vs 732
  • 3x better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- T-Rex (Fps): 3340 vs 1112

Reasons to consider the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 470M

  • Around 38% higher core clock speed: 1100 MHz vs 797 MHz
  • Around 84% better performance in PassMark - G2D Mark: 413 vs 225
